Rensselaer Central is 10-0 against North Newton since January of 2016 and they'll have a chance to extend that success on Friday. The Rensselaer Central Bombers will welcome the North Newton Spartans at 7:00 p.m. Both come into the contest bolstered by wins in their previous matches.

Having struggled with five defeats in a row, Rensselaer Central turned things around against Benton Central on Saturday. They took down the Bison 52-36.

Meanwhile, there's no place like home for North Newton, who bounced back after a loss on the road on Friday. They came out on top against Attica by a score of 43-32 on Saturday. The Spartans pushed the score to 33-13 by the end of the third, a deficit the Red Ramblers cut but never quite recovered from.

North Newton's win came from a few key players Rensselaer Central will need to keep an eye on. One of the most notable was Jackson Alexander, who went 5 for 9 en route to 13 points. The dominant performance gave him a new career-high in points. Another player making a difference was Jared Kutsch, who posted eight points and nine rebounds.

North Newton smashed the offensive glass and finished the game with 15 offensive boards. That strong performance was nothing new for the team: they've now pulled down at least eight offensive rebounds in three consecutive matches.

Rensselaer Central's win was their first in the conference, bumping their conference record up to 1-4 and their overall record up to 4-11. As for North Newton, their victory (their first of the season) made their record 1-13.

Rensselaer Central strolled past North Newton in their previous matchup back in January of 2024 by a score of 73-59. Does Rensselaer Central have another victory up their sleeve, or will North Newton tur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
